A Bitcoin Stockpile

The executive order dictates that the U.S. government will retain the estimated 200,000 bitcoins it has already seized in criminal and civil proceedings. This reserve, according to Trump's "crypto czar" David Sacks, will be capitalized with assets confiscated in both criminal and civil legal battles. This move signals a growing acceptance, or at least recognition, of the importance of digital currencies within the government.

Tariff Troubles Continue

While the bitcoin reserve is a new development, the ongoing trade war with China continues to be a point of contention. The Chinese Minister of Commerce has reiterated China's firm stance against President Trump's imposed tariffs, emphasizing the damage they are causing to the global economy. China has vowed to "fight until the end," indicating that these trade tensions are far from resolved.
